Abstract

The utility mode discloses a spiral food heating/cooling/drying device. The spiral food heating/cooling/drying device comprises a thermal insulation storage and a single-screw conveying device; the single-screw conveying device comprises a cross rod, a hub, a spiral tower, a temperature sensor, a conveying mesh belt, a tensioning wheel and a drainage channel. The spiral food heating/cooling/drying device is characterized by further comprising a fluid pipeline main pipe, a fluid pipeline branch pipe, a cambered cover plate, a condensate water guide plate, a condensate water guide plate support and an exhaust fan. A medium in the fluid pipeline is constant-temperature air including steam, cold air and hot air, and thus is capable of meeting the processing requirements of variety of food, such as steaming, cooling and drying. The medium is directly sprayed on the surface of materials by virtue of the fluid pipeline branch pipe and thus being in sufficient contact with the materials, so that the heat conduction efficiency of the medium can be effectively improved; the cambered cover plate and the cambered cover plate are capable of effectively draining condensate water and guaranteeing that the quality of product is not affected by the condensate water; the exhaust fan on the thermal insulation storage is used for exhausting moisture in the drying process so as to improve the drying efficiency.

A kind of auger-type foodstuff heating, cooling or drying device
Technical field
The utility model belongs to food processing technology field, specifically, relates to a kind of heating of food, cooling or drying device.
Background technology
At present, the continuously stewing device being applied in food processing process mostly is tunnel structure, for example: paper that Xu Wenqi etc. deliver (research [J] of a kind of fresh and alive sea cucumbers continuously stewing production technology and equipment thereof. food science and technology, 2011) in, introduced a kind of tunnel type continuous digesting apparatus, this equipment by feeding mechanism, cook vat, go offscum device, accessory device and electric cabinet etc. to form.The food products transport path of tunnel type boiling machine is straight line, in order to meet the requirement of food processing technology and single rate, must ensure that there is enough length in tunnel, therefore causes occupation area of equipment large, is not suitable for using in the limited situation in place.Existing food processing equipment has also been applied a kind of sped structure, this sped structure is mainly used in the continuous quick forzen processing technology of food, the patent documentation that is ZL 93244211.0 as the patent No. discloses a kind of single-screw quick-freezing plant, this device by storehouse body, turn hub, link network and air-cooler and form.The suction-type air-cooler that this single-screw device utilization is connected with evaporimeter forms radially blowing to turning hub, and drive Air Flow in the body of storehouse form one in the cold wind wind path of circulation, realize the exchange heat between material to be machined and evaporimeter by cold wind, thereby complete the freezing processing of material.This sped structure takes full advantage of spatial altitude, and compact conformation can effectively reduce occupation area of equipment.But this spiral device is mainly simple function, for quick-frozen food fabrication design, its wind path is only in storehouse body-internal-circulation, this mode can effectively reduce the energy consumption in fast food freezing process, but this wind path endless form also causes this device can not be directly used in other food processing technology, for example, in heating or the Tempeerature-constant air treatment process such as dry, its application is limited to.
And the food of more existing special processing is to process with special food processing equipment or device as fermented rice cake, face nest, rice cake, water chestnut cake, pork steamed with ground rice flour, powder Steamed fish, steamed bun, powder steam the processing that lotus root and other powder steam the food such as vegetables and fruits, a this respect still blank at present.
Utility model content
The purpose of this utility model is to overcome the defect of prior art, the device of the heating of a kind of auger-type foodstuff, cooling or dry unification is provided, device of the present utility model adopts the design of sped structure and fluid line, not only can effectively improve plant area utilization rate, can also meet different processing technology needs.By fluid line arm, medium is directly sprayed onto to material surface, it is fully contacted with material, can effectively improve the heat conduction efficiency of medium, in device, be also provided with curved cover plate and condensed water flow guide board, can effectively dredge condensed water, ensure that the quality of product is not subject to the impact of condensed water.The ventilating fan of installing on heat-preservation warehouse body, for the hydrofuge of dry process, to improve drying efficiency.Medium in fluid line is Tempeerature-constant air, comprises steam, cold air and hot-air, can realize the processing technology requirement of boiling, the numerous food such as cooling and dry.
The utility model is achieved through the following technical solutions:
A kind of auger-type foodstuff heating, cooling or drying device and application, it comprises a heat-preservation warehouse body 10 and a single-screw conveying device, described single-screw conveying device comprises cross bar 40, turns hub 50, Spiral tower 60, temperature sensor 70, foraminous conveyer 100, regulating wheel 110 and rhone 120, and it also comprises fluid line supervisor 20, fluid line arm 21, curved cover plate 30, condensed water flow guide board 80, condensate water guide board mount 90 and ventilating fan 113; Described fluid line supervisor 20 is provided with the interface being communicated with external agency, and this fluid line is responsible for 20 and is connected for lateral stiffness with fluid line arm 21; On described fluid line arm 21, be evenly equipped with fumarole; Described cross bar 40 is rigid attachment with fluid line supervisor 20 and forms bracing frame; Described foraminous conveyer 100 is 2~8 ° with the angle of horizontal plane, is spirally distributed on fluid line arm 21; Described curved cover plate 30 is installed on cross bar 40 belows; Described condensate water guide board mount 90 rigid attachment are on fluid line arm 21, and condensed water flow guide board 80 is movably installed on condensate water guide board mount 90; Described ventilating fan 113 is installed on heat-preservation warehouse body 10.
Above-mentioned medium is Tempeerature-constant air, comprises steam, cold air and hot-air.
Device of the present utility model can be used in heating of food, cooling or dry processing technology.
In order to adapt to different processing needs, the utility model device can be matched the temperature control system of some common functions, comprise temperature sensor, electronic flowmeter, flow control valve and controller, these outsourcing devices or parts can be purchased channel and obtain, thereby can realize thermostatic control (flow-control of TEMP and temperature control, medium is all the ordinary skill in the art, and those skilled in the art can implement the utility model very easily by existing handbook and document).
Device of the present utility model can be applicable in the heating of food, cooling or dry processing technology.
Above-mentioned food comprises that fermented rice cake, face nest, rice cake, water chestnut cake, pork steamed with ground rice flour, powder Steamed fish, steamed bun, powder steam lotus root, powder steams Ipomoea batatas or/and powder steams the food such as Chinese yam.
The beneficial effects of the utility model are:
(1) device of the present utility model adopts helical structure and fluid line design, not only can make is that occupation area of equipment is little, factory building utilization rate is high, can also be by changing media implementation boiling in fluid line, the different food processing technology requirement such as cooling and dry.Fluid line arm of the present utility model can directly be sprayed onto material surface by medium, and it is fully contacted with material, thereby has greatly improved the heat conduction efficiency of medium, can effectively reduce product energy consumption.
(2) curved cover plate of the present utility model and condensed water flow guide board, can effectively dredge condensed water and discharge, and ensures that the quality of product is not subject to the impact of condensed water.The movable mounting structure of condensed water flow guide board of the present utility model itself and condensate water guide board mount can facilitate the cleaning of equipment to safeguard, the heat-insulating and sealing structure of Spiral tower can effectively be protected and turn hub and be not subject to the impact of medium, thereby extends its service life.
(3) ventilating fan of installing on heat-preservation warehouse body of the present invention, can discharge the moisture in dry run effectively, improves drying efficiency.

Detailed description of the invention
Embodiment 1 device preparation (design) embodiment
Shown in Fig. 1 and Fig. 2, a kind of auger-type foodstuff heating, cooling or drying device, comprise a heat-preservation warehouse body 10 (heat-preservation warehouse body can external cold gas system or adjustable hot gas system) and a single-screw conveying device, this single-screw conveying device comprises cross bar 40, turns hub 50, Spiral tower 60, temperature sensor 70, foraminous conveyer 100, regulating wheel 110 and rhone 120, it is characterized in that, it also comprises fluid line supervisor 20, fluid line arm 21, curved cover plate 30, condensed water flow guide board 80, condensate water guide board mount 90 and ventilating fan 113.Turn hub 50 and connect with external impetus, Spiral tower 60 with turn hub 50 rigid attachment; Fluid line supervisor 20 is provided with the interface being communicated with external agency, and this fluid line is responsible for 20 and is connected for lateral stiffness with fluid line arm 21; On fluid line arm 21, be evenly equipped with fumarole; Cross bar 40 is responsible for 20 rigid attachment with fluid line and is formed bracing frame; Foraminous conveyer 100 is 2~8 ° with the angle of horizontal plane, is spirally distributed on fluid line arm 21, forms circulation by regulating wheel 110, can continuous operation; Curved cover plate 30 is installed on cross bar 40 belows; Condensate water guide board mount 90 rigid attachment are on fluid line arm 21, and condensed water flow guide board 80 is movably installed on condensate water guide board mount 90; Ventilating fan 113 is installed on heat-preservation warehouse body 10; Rhone 120 is arranged in the interior bottom of heat-preservation warehouse body 10, and with heat-preservation warehouse body 10 exterior; The cylindric heat-insulating and sealing structure that Spiral tower 60 is hollow.
In order to adapt to different processing needs, the utility model device can select dress temperature control system, comprises temperature sensor, electronic flowmeter, flow control valve and controller, and above-mentioned device and parts all can solutions from be purchased.
Device of the present utility model can be processed food such as rice, ground rice, fermented rice cake, steamed bun, rice cake, steamed fish, pork steamed with ground rice flour, sweet potato, Chinese yam, lotus roots.
Embodiment 2 application mode examples 1 (device of the present utility model heating in fermented rice cake processing steams the application in technique)
The auger-type foodstuff heater that adopts embodiment 1 to build, the fermented rice cake that is 625Kg/h for output steams and adds man-hour, and medium is the saturated vapor of 120 ± 5 DEG C, and heating load is about 1.95 × 10 5kJ/h.Driven and turned hub 50 by external motor, turn hub 50 and drive Spiral tower 60 to rotate, Spiral tower 60 drives foraminous conveyer 100 motion of spinning by frictional drive.Temperature is that the saturated vapor of 120 ± 5 DEG C passes in fluid line supervisor 20, flow is about 90Kg/h, steam is directly sprayed onto on fermented rice cake by equally distributed pore on fluid line arm 21, ensure steam and material even contact, by temperature control equipment, the temperature in heat-preservation warehouse body 10 maintains 100 ± 2 DEG C, test by multichannel temperature tester, the temperature value of 8 probes is 100 ± 2 DEG C, i.e. uniformity of temperature profile in heat-preservation warehouse body 10, reaches the digesting technoloy requirement of fermented rice cake.After fermented rice cake fermentation slurry injection molding, pack pallet into, initial temperature is 15 ± 2 DEG C, and single weight is about 20g, then is sent into by device charging aperture, with foraminous conveyer 100 helical feed, after about 20min, from the output of device discharging opening, enters subsequent processing.Fermented rice cake is cooked by high-temperature steam in this course of conveying.Through tasting, the fermented rice cake that this device cooks is similar to the fermented rice cake flavour that common boiling mode cooks.Steam in process whole, curved cover plate 30, condensed water flow guide board 80 can be dredged condensed water, are pooled to rhone 120 and discharge, and effectively avoid condensing drip to fall on material and affect product quality.What fermented rice cake to be steamed was continuous is inputted by device charging aperture, after carrying and synchronously steaming process, by discharging opening continuous wave output, enters subsequent processing, forms continuous working cycles.As adopting common continuous tunnel formula precooker to complete this technique, its floor space is about 42m 2, and adopting the utility model device, its floor space is only 24m 2thereby, on the basis of reducing occupation area of equipment, reach the requirement of continuous processing.
Embodiment 3 application mode examples 2 (application of device of the present utility model process for cooling in fermented rice cake processing)
Adopt the auger-type foodstuff cooling device that builds of embodiment 1, the fermented rice cake that is 625Kg/h for output is cooling adds man-hour, and medium is the cold air of 10 ± 2 DEG C, is about 1.6 × 10 for cold 5kJ/h.Driven and turned hub 50 by external motor, turn hub 50 and drive Spiral tower 60 to rotate, Spiral tower 60 drives foraminous conveyer 100 motion of spinning by frictional drive.Temperature is that 10 ± 2 DEG C of cold air pass in fluid line supervisor 20, cold air is directly sprayed onto on fermented rice cake by equally distributed pore on fluid line arm 21, ensure cold air and material even contact, pass through temperature control equipment, temperature in heat-preservation warehouse body 10 maintains (10 ± 2) DEG C, tests by multichannel temperature tester, and the temperature value of 8 probes is (10 ± 2) DEG C, be the uniformity of temperature profile in heat-preservation warehouse body 10, reach the process for cooling requirement of fermented rice cake.The fermented rice cake cooking is sent into by installing charging aperture with pallet, and its initial temperature is 100 DEG C, and the about 20g of single weight, with foraminous conveyer 100 helical feed, after about 15min, from the output of device discharging opening, enters subsequent processing.Fermented rice cake is cooling by cold air in this course of conveying, and central temperature is down to (15 ± 5) DEG C.What fermented rice cake to be cooled was continuous is inputted by device charging aperture, after conveying and synchronous cooling procedure, by discharging opening continuous wave output, enters subsequent processing, forms continuous working cycles, reaches the requirement of continuous processing.
Embodiment 4 application mode examples 3 (application of device of the present utility model drying process in ground rice processing)
The auger-type foodstuff drying device that adopts embodiment 1 to build, the ground rice that is 650Kg/h for output is dried and adds man-hour, ground rice to be dried successively carries out Two stage dryer by two auger-type foodstuff drying devices, and the medium passing in device is respectively that temperature is that 60 DEG C, the humidity hot-air that is 40% and temperature are the hot-air that 45 DEG C, humidity are 27%.Driven and turned hub 50 by external motor, turn hub 50 and drive Spiral tower 60 to rotate, Spiral tower 60 drives foraminous conveyer 100 motion of spinning by frictional drive.First stage, temperature is that 60 DEG C, humidity are 40%, heating load is about 5.60 × 10 6the hot-air of KJ/h passes in fluid line supervisor 20, hot-air is directly sprayed onto on fermented rice cake by equally distributed pore on fluid line arm 21, ensure hot-air and material even contact, pass through temperature control equipment, temperature in heat-preservation warehouse body 10 maintains (60 ± 2) DEG C, tests by multichannel temperature tester, and the temperature value of 8 probes is (60 ± 2) DEG C, be the uniformity of temperature profile in heat-preservation warehouse body 10, reach the drying process requirement of ground rice.Moisture in dry run by ventilating fan 113 with 40m 3the wind speed of/min is discharged.Ground rice to be dried is sent into by the charging aperture of First device with pallet, its initial temperature is about 20 DEG C, water content is about 56.4%, the diameter of single ground rice is about 2mm, with foraminous conveyer 100 helical feed, after about 120min, ground rice is by heated air drying, water content is down to 24.7%, is exported subsequently by device discharging opening, sends into next auger-type foodstuff drying device.Second stage dry, what in fluid line supervisor 20, pass into is that temperature is that 45 DEG C, humidity are 27%, heating load is about 1.85 × 10 5kJ/h, dry run is identical with the first stage, after about 120min, is exported by device discharging opening, enters subsequent processing.The continuous charging aperture by First device of ground rice to be dried is inputted, and after Two stage dryer, by the discharging opening continuous wave output of the second table apparatus, forms continuous working cycles, reaches the requirement of continuous processing.
